Detection of Paternally Inherited Fetal Point Mutations for {beta}-Thalassemia Using Size-Fractionated Cell-Free DNA in Maternal Plasma—Correction

JAMA. 2005;293:1728.

Error in Table: In the Preliminary Contribution entitled "Detection of Paternally Inherited Fetal Point Mutations for {beta}-Thalassemia Using Size-Fractionated Cell-Free DNA in Maternal Plasma" published in the February 16, 2005, issue of JAMA (2005;293:843-849), there was an error in Table 2. On pages 847 and 848, Table 2 should have read as follows. For each case (2 rows), the genotype and results (circulating fetal DNA and chorionic villus sampling) information (3 columns) was switched for mother and father. For example, in case 1 for paternal IVSI-1 mutation, "Codon 39/N" and "IVSI-1" and "IVSI-1/N" should be in the row with "Mother," and "IVSI-1/N" should be in the row with "Father" in that order. The subsequent rows of genotype and results information should be switched for each case for the rest of the Table. Also, on page 848, the column heading "Patient Sex" should read "Parent."
